Top Systems Open Learning | Reviews & Ratings | vimarsana.com
Systems open learning in India - 751017 / School near Bhubaneswar near Khordha
- Name: Open Learning Systems
- Category: School
- City: Khordha
- State: Odisha
- Zipcode: 751017
- Country: India
- View Full Details